Leave The Office Early Day

June 2nd is celebrated as "Leave The Office Early Day," a delightful holiday that encourages employees to clock out a little earlier than usual and enjoy some extra leisure time.

This unofficial holiday originated as a way to promote a healthy work-life balance and to recognize the importance of taking breaks from the daily grind. It's a day for employers to show appreciation for their hardworking staff by allowing them to leave work ahead of schedule.

While the exact origins of Leave The Office Early Day are unclear, its spirit resonates with many people around the world who often find themselves caught up in the demands of work and daily responsibilities.

Observing this day can help boost morale and productivity in the workplace, as it gives employees something to look forward to and reinforces the idea that taking time off is essential for overall well-being.

Whether you choose to spend the extra time relaxing at home, catching up with friends, or pursuing a favorite hobby, Leave The Office Early Day serves as a reminder to prioritize self-care and enjoy life outside of work.

Sylvia Plath (/plæθ/; October 27, 1932 â?? February 11, 1963) was an American poet, novelist, and short-story writer. Born in Boston, Massachusetts, she studied at Smith College and Newnham College at the University of Cambridge, before receiving acclaim as a poet and writer.
